woodcut

also known as woodblock print, this is a form of relief printing. An image is drawn directly onto the surface of a block of wood, which is cut parallel to the grain rather than the end grain of a piece of wood (as in wood engraving). The parts that are to be left white (ie unprinted) are cut away, leaving the areas to be printed standing in relief. These raised surfaces are inked and then printed, either in a press or by hand using a tool called a baren.
